Output 4d31483725734766cc63eaf2019e5d8d4c0fe816672c7a1e9d18dd2b7d7af058:1

value
408617887
script pubkey
OP_0 OP_PUSHBYTES_20 21dee1be9c8f1a07a13c0ebd50fdbef5129d5059
address
bc1qy80wr05u3udq0gfup674pld775ff65ze24c5ak
transaction
4d31483725734766cc63eaf2019e5d8d4c0fe816672c7a1e9d18dd2b7d7af058
spent
true